New Year's Cliche Resolution

This winter, I am going to lose 10 pounds of fat! I have all this good muscle that I've built up over the past few years, but it is covered in a layer of fat. I want to see the muscles. I want to see my abs for once in my life.

I love exercise, so that's not a problem. I will keep up my normal habit of working out almost every day. I'm actually shortening the time I spend on it to about 35 - 40 minutes a day. Usually I spend at least an hour a day. Mixing things up is a good way to make changes in a body. I'm doing heavy lifting three days a week and cardio intervals two days a week. I'll add a steady state cardio day and a yoga day each week.

The PROBLEM is dieting. I love junk food! I love to drink beer! I love to eat great, nutritional food all day long and then eat a huge amount of crap at night! Today is Day 2 of my dieting plan. I am doing okay so far. I'm cooking a variety of foods so I don't get bored, and I'm eating 5 times a day to ward off hunger. I'm not eating super low-cal, but concentrating on good, healthy foods and no junk, and a reasonable number of calories for someone my size. I'm going for 1800 calories a day, which for me has been a weight-loss number in the past, provided I'm working out hard and eating good food. If I were to eat less than that right now, I would feel like crap -- exhausted, starving, grumpy, weak. I may be able to scale it down a bit if I need to later. I can't imagine eating the 1200 usually recommended by women's magazines! I would be so sick!
